Buying wine ought to be easier than it often feels. A wall of unfamiliar labels can turn a simple dinner purchase into guesswork, while a helpful shopkeeper can translate “not too sweet, not too heavy and around $20” into exactly the right bottle.
North Atlanta has several independent wine shops that do this particularly well. Some specialize in natural and sustainably farmed wines. Others combine retail shelves with tasting rooms, wine clubs, cheese counters or self-service flights. The best choice depends less on which store carries the most bottles than on what kind of experience—and guidance—you want.
Johns Creek Wine & Crystal
Johns Creek Wine & Crystal feels like a true neighborhood wine store: approachable enough for someone choosing a bottle for Tuesday-night dinner, but knowledgeable enough to help a collector find something more distinctive.
The shop hosts tastings and wine dinners and operates a monthly club with options ranging from mixed half-cases to smaller selections of premier bottles. Each club selection includes information about the winery, tasting notes and suggested food pairings, making it particularly useful for anyone who wants to understand wine rather than simply accumulate it…
